Generate configuration and code for reverse proxy scenarios including forwarded headers, trusted proxy networks, and multi-tenant deployments behind load balancers or reverse proxies. ### Guidelines - Enable `OrchardCore.ReverseProxy` to configure forwarded headers middleware. - Forwarded headers include `X-Forwarded-For` (client IP), `X-Forwarded-Host` (original host), and `X-Forwarded-Proto` (original protocol). - Configuration can be managed via the admin UI at **Settings → Reverse Proxy** or through `appsettings.json`. - Call `ConfigureReverseProxySettings()` on `OrchardCoreBuilder` to enable file-based configuration. - Always configure `KnownProxies` and `KnownNetworks` in production to prevent IP spoofing. - `KnownNetworks` values must use CIDR notation (e.g., `192.168.1.0/24`). - Configuration file values take precedence over admin UI settings when `ConfigureReverseProxySettings()` is called. - Admin UI settings are tenant-specific; file-based settings apply to all tenants unless placed in tenant-specific `appsettings.json`. - All recipe JSON must be wrapped in `{ "steps": [...] }`. - All C# classes must use the `sealed` modifier. ### Enabling the Reverse Proxy Feature ```json { "steps": [ { "name": "Feature", "enable": [ "OrchardCore.ReverseProxy" ], "disable": [] } ] } ``` ### Configuration Options | Setting | Description | Example Values | |---------|-------------|----------------| | `ForwardedHeaders` | Specifies which headers to forward | `None`, `XForwardedFor`, `XForwardedHost`, `XForwardedProto`, `XForwardedPrefix`, `All`, or comma-separated combination | | `KnownNetworks` | Array of known proxy networks in CIDR notation | `["192.168.1.0/24", "10.0.0.0/8"]` | | `KnownProxies` | Array of known proxy IP addresses | `["192.168.1.200", "192.168.1.201"]` | ### Admin UI Configuration (Scenario 1) When `ConfigureReverseProxySettings()` is **not** called, all settings are managed through the admin UI at **Settings → Reverse Proxy**. The available options are: - **X-Forwarded-For**: Enables forwarding of the client IP address. - **X-Forwarded-Host**: Enables forwarding of the original host requested by the client. - **X-Forwarded-Proto**: Enables forwarding of the protocol (HTTP or HTTPS) used by the client. These settings are stored in the site configuration and are managed per tenant. ### File-Based Configuration (Scenario 2) To use configuration from `appsettings.json`, call `ConfigureReverseProxySettings()` in `Program.cs`: ```csharp builder.Services.AddOrchardCms() .ConfigureReverseProxySettings(); ``` Then add the configuration section to `appsettings.json`: ```json { "OrchardCore_ReverseProxy": { "ForwardedHeaders": "XForwardedFor, XForwardedHost, XForwardedProto", "KnownNetworks": ["192.168.1.0/24"], "KnownProxies": ["192.168.1.200", "192.168.1.201"] } } ``` ### Partial Override Configuration (Scenario 3) When `ConfigureReverseProxySettings()` is called and only some settings are specified in `appsettings.json`, the configuration file values are **merged** with admin UI values. Only the specified config file properties override the admin values: ```json { "OrchardCore_ReverseProxy": { "KnownProxies": ["10.0.0.1"] } } ``` In this example, `KnownProxies` comes from the config file while `ForwardedHeaders` and `KnownNetworks` come from the admin UI. ### Forward All Headers with Full Proxy Configuration ```json { "OrchardCore_ReverseProxy": { "ForwardedHeaders": "All", "KnownNetworks": ["10.0.0.0/8", "172.16.0.0/12", "192.168.0.0/16"], "KnownProxies": ["10.0.0.1", "10.0.0.2"] } } ``` ### Security Considerations Improperly configured reverse proxy settings can expose the application to IP spoofing and header injection attacks. Follow these rules: 1. **Always configure `KnownProxies` and `KnownNetworks`** when using forwarded headers in production. 2. **Only trust headers from known proxies** — do not use `All` without specifying known networks. 3. **Use CIDR notation carefully** to avoid trusting untrusted networks. 4. **Test your configuration** to verify that client IPs and protocols are forwarded correctly. ### Multi-Tenant Considerations - Admin UI settings are **tenant-specific** — each tenant can have its own reverse proxy configuration. - File-based settings in the main `appsettings.json` apply to **all tenants**. - For tenant-specific file-based settings, use the tenant's configuration file: ``` App_Data/Sites/{TenantName}/appsettings.json ``` Example tenant-specific override: ```json { "OrchardCore_ReverseProxy": { "ForwardedHeaders": "XForwardedFor, XForwardedProto", "KnownProxies": ["10.0.1.100"] } } ``` ### Complete Program.cs Example Behind a Load Balancer ```csharp var builder = WebApplication.CreateBuilder(args); builder.Services.AddOrchardCms() .ConfigureReverseProxySettings(); var app = builder.Build(); app.UseOrchardCore(); app.Run(); ``` With the corresponding `appsettings.json`: ```json { "OrchardCore_ReverseProxy": { "ForwardedHeaders": "XForwardedFor, XForwardedHost, XForwardedProto", "KnownNetworks": ["10.0.0.0/8"], "KnownProxies": ["10.0.0.1"] } } ```
